Q: Is 444,216 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 444,216 is a composite number.

Why is 444,216 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 444,216 can be evenly divided by 1 2 3 4 6 8 12 24 83 166 223 249 332 446 498 664 669 892 996 1,338 1,784 1,992 2,676 5,352 18,509 37,018 55,527 74,036 111,054 148,072 222,108 and 444,216, with no remainder.

Since 444,216 cannot be divided by just 1 and 444,216, it is a composite number.
